Create movement in your next project with this fun block. Whether you combine several by themselves or mix them with other blocks, the twisted look of this block will add interest to any project.

All you need are colorful scraps and a few low-volume prints to provide contrast. Make each block predominantly one color or mix things up. The designer provides a coloring sheet to help you create your design.

Twisted Square Block Pattern

The block is made using foundation paper piecing. It’s easy enough for beginners, but if you need more help, you’ll find excellent FPP instructions here.
